Tobacco curly shoot virus C3 protein enhances viral replication and gene expression in Nicotiana benthamiana plants.
Virus research - 1 May 2020
Sun Miao, Jiang Kairong, Li Chunji, Du Jiang, Li Mingjun, Ghanem Hussein, Wu Gentu, Qing Ling
Abstract excerpt
Geminiviruses are single-stranded DNA viruses that cause devastating diseases in many crops worldwide. The replication enhancer proteins (REn), encoded by the C3 (AC3, and AL3) ORFs of geminiviruses, have critical roles in viral DNA accumulation and symptom development in infected plants. In the current study, we have constructed an infectious clone of the Tobacco curly shoot virus (TbCSV) C3 mutant, TbCSVΔC3,...
